Handover for the eng sync: ProseGate, our documentation linter, now blocks merges on broken anchors. Daria finished the rule migration; I'm passing the config repo to Olun. One open item — the lint cache vault relocked itself after the rename. To unlock it, Olun will need the recovery passphrase noted just below.

recovery phrase for yahap-faduf: sorion-kasath-briath-gorius-ulaael-zorvan-aldiel-quenwyn-casdor-framir-julwyn-novvan-zorox

14:22 — The Pixelforge thumbnail generation queue began backing up after the resize workers lost their Redis lease. Retries piled up faster than the dead-letter drain could clear them. Marta restarted the worker pool and queue depth recovered within nine minutes. The fix shipped in the hotfix branch; the relevant build token is below.

build token for tajeg-bajep: htk14_409ba9df6b8acb

Finance Review Summary — Branch Managers

The new Meridex Plus subscription tier performed slightly above forecast in its first quarter, with uptake strongest in the Calloway region. Margins held at acceptable levels despite onboarding costs. Upsell conversion from the basic tier was modest but steady. Strategic implications are set out in the confidential note below.

board note of tagug-hahag: Praionax Logistics is in early talks to buy Julaxek Group for about $36.3 million. The Julmir launch date is March 1, and nothing goes to the press before then.

The Pelmora loyalty ledger is append-only; balances are derived, never stored. Each accrual or redemption writes an immutable entry keyed by member and epoch. Corrections require a compensating entry — never edit rows directly, as downstream reconciliation in Driftbook depends on ordering. The full entry schema and invariants are documented on this page.

wiki page, kahog-hahig: https://vault.zemvargrid.internal/display/deploy/repo/settings/merge_requests/job/settings/6f3b933774dbc5320a4daa18